Output e90969124e436cecce4f852248e972c4ce295d8dffa859bb6c1dee0624c83fa7:2

value
1693535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e990c4289b9e7cd5ef6a57c2d4badb9fe5e33e OP_EQUAL
address
3AtbJ9B9EkohAtJ8DqWJjQ6yBxvzQ2xxP7
transaction
e90969124e436cecce4f852248e972c4ce295d8dffa859bb6c1dee0624c83fa7
confirmations
377186
spent
true